Jammu, Dec 8 (PTI) Jammu and Kashmir Lieutenant Governor Manoj Sinha on Monday said that Jammu’s rapid development is unprecedented, with the administration benefiting lakhs of poor and upgrading infrastructure in backward and poor regions over the past five years.
Sinha was addressing a gathering after laying the foundation stone for the construction of new houses for 350 families affected due to recent natural calamities and Pakistani shelling during Operation Sindoor in the Jammu district.
The three-bedroom pre-fabricated smart houses are efficient, modern, resilient and technologically advanced, which are being built with the help of the NGO HRDS-India at a total cost of Rs 35 crore, he said. Show Full Article
